Joe Louis, the βBrown Bomber,β was one of the most dominant and influential boxers in history. He ruled the boxing world as heavyweight champion from 1937 to 1949 β a record 12-year tenure β and successfully defended his title 26 times, also a record. Known for his devastating punching power, precise technique, and calm demeanor in the ring, Louis became a unifying figure in American sports during a time of racial segregation. His 1938 rematch victory over German Max Schmeling carried profound political symbolism on the eve of World War II, boosting American morale and challenging Nazi propaganda. Beyond his athletic achievements, Louis helped break racial barriers in boxing, paving the way for future African American champions. His combination of dominance, dignity, and cultural significance secured his place as both a sports legend and an enduring symbol of pride and perseverance.
